What is Progress Test Studio?

Progress Test Studio aims to be the easiest to use Web Automation tool on the market, widely used by Enterprise QA’s for testing, but easy enough for anyone.

The product automates testing for WPF, Silverlight, Web, HTML, Angular, React, KUIB, iOS, Android, Mobile Web, and API’s.

Test Studio is ideal for a no-code or low-code approach for: QA Test Automation, Application Monitoring, Performance and Load Testing, Web/Marketing Process Automation, and Mobile App Automation.

It is used across the whole organization. Laborious manual testing is replaced with a efficient test automation. Test studio is used to automate regression tests of our cloud solution portfolio.

  • Easy to use.
  • Reduces manual testing work considerably.
  • Possibility to schedule test runs outside office hours.
  • Client start-up time is a bit slow. Application is a bit sluggish, when there is a lot of tests open.
  • Automated scheduling environment is a bit challenging to maintain.
Testing user interfaces implemented with Silverlight technology.
  • Excellent results, workloads for continuous regression testing has been decreased by more than 50 percent.
  • Time window needed for regression tests has decreased more than 50 percent.
Test Studio supports Silverlight.

Currently being used for development of testing automation of web applications. It is being used by the QA Department to help us on tedious repetitive tasks that can be automated. It is mainly used for regression testing. We are also considering to use it for API testing and from my initial tests it is looking good.
  • Very user-friendly interface.
  • The element repository is a great feature and really help us save time when the interface is changed.
  • C# or VB.net can be used to edit code making it even easier for those who have previous knowledge on such languages.
  • The coding IDE is a tad slow compared to Visual Studio.
  • Quite expensive, but there are several features that make up for the price.
It is very good for testers who have little coding experience but are willing to learn. It is very good for regression testing and really helps us identify issues that could have been a detriment to our end users. It is also great to keep track of the performance of pages across time.
  • Saved us a lot of time in manual testing, and therefore man hours.
Very easy to record both http/https pages and supports all major browsers. Test Element repository is the killer feature that gives you piece of mind and confidence to write and reuse elements for several different scenarios. The built-in testing framework which also includes the .NET Framework Library. Integration with Jira. Supports source control such as GIT and Team Foundation.
